rtnetlink: do not depend on RTNL in rtnl_xdp_prog_skb()
authorEric Dumazet <edumazet@google.com>
Fri, 3 May 2024 19:20:58 +0000 (19:20 +0000)
committerPaolo Abeni <pabeni@redhat.com>
Tue, 7 May 2024 09:14:50 +0000 (11:14 +0200)
commit979aad40da9217d5e907ee4ad7c7f0dc555944a7
tree61e37a750c356f85ebbe4530fd8c82f231673414
parent6890ab31d1a35444741e6150db19d64797db2919
rtnetlink: do not depend on RTNL in rtnl_xdp_prog_skb()

dev->xdp_prog is protected by RCU, we can lift RTNL requirement
from rtnl_xdp_prog_skb().

Signed-off-by: Eric Dumazet <edumazet@google.com>
Reviewed-by: Simon Horman <horms@kernel.org>
Signed-off-by: Paolo Abeni <pabeni@redhat.com>
net/core/rtnetlink.c